greinst
The Icelandic word "greinst" means "has been diagnosed" or "has been detected."
Here, 'greinst' is the past participle of the verb 'greinast' in its mediopassive form, meaning 'to be diagnosed' with. It's describing the action of identifying a condition.
Hann hefur greinst með sjaldgæfan sjúkdóm.
He has been diagnosed with a rare disease.
